Understanding South Carolina’s Catalytic Converter Regulations for Greenville Buyers

When doing business in Greenville, it is essential to understand South Carolina’s comprehensive regulatory framework for catalytic converter transactions. The South Carolina Legislature has enacted specific laws under Section 16-17-680 of the South Carolina Code of Laws to address catalytic converter theft and regulate the sale of these components.

Key South Carolina Regulations for Catalytic Converter Sales:

Definition of Nonferrous Metals – Under South Carolina law, “nonferrous metals” means metals not containing significant quantities of iron or steel, including, but not limited to, copper wire, copper pipe, copper bars, copper sheeting, aluminum, catalytic converters, lead-acid batteries, steel propane gas tanks, and stainless steel beer kegs or containers.

Permit Requirements for Sellers – A person or entity who wants to transport or sell nonferrous metals to a secondary metals recycler shall obtain a permit to transport and sell the nonferrous metals. The Greenville County Sheriff’s Office Central Annex at 1200 Pendleton Street issues these permits free of charge to individuals with a valid South Carolina Driver’s License or ID and a valid vehicle registration. Permits are valid for two years, and there is no charge for renewal or original issuance. Permits are issued Monday through Friday, 8:30 AM to 3:30 PM, closed daily 11:30 AM to 12:30 PM.

Who Can Purchase Catalytic Converters – It is unlawful to purchase nonferrous metals, including catalytic converters, in any amount for the purpose of recycling unless the purchaser is a secondary metals recycler who has a valid permit to purchase nonferrous metals and the seller has a valid permit to transport and sell nonferrous metals.

Record-Keeping Requirements – A secondary metals recycler shall maintain records containing, at a minimum, the date of purchase, the name and address of the seller, a photocopy of the seller’s identification, a photocopy of the seller’s permit, the seller’s photograph, the weight and description of the metals, the amount paid, and a signed statement from the seller stating that they are the rightful owner. Records must be maintained for one year from the date of purchase and must be kept open for inspection by law enforcement during regular business hours.

Payment Restrictions – A secondary metals recycler shall not enter into a cash transaction in payment for the purchase of catalytic converters which totals twenty-five dollars or more. Payment must be made by check alone issued and made payable to the seller.

Penalties for Violations – A purchaser who violates these provisions for a first offense is guilty of a misdemeanor and must be fined not less than $200 nor more than $300 or imprisoned not more than 30 days; for a second offense, fined not less than $400 nor more than $500 or imprisoned not more than one year, or both; and for a third or subsequent offense, fined not more than $1,000 or imprisoned not more than three years, or both. Obtaining a permit for the purpose of transporting or selling stolen metals is a felony punishable by up to ten years imprisonment.

Q: Which vehicles are most targeted by catalytic converter thieves?
A: According to industry data, pickup trucks, SUVs, and hybrid vehicles are frequently targeted because they sit higher off the ground, making it easier for thieves to access the catalytic converter. Thieves can remove a catalytic converter in as little as three minutes using a cordless saw. Catalytic converters contain precious metals such as rhodium, platinum, and palladium, which make them valuable targets. South Carolina’s permit and recordkeeping requirements under Section 16-17-680 are designed to deter theft.

Q: How can I protect my catalytic converter from theft in Greenville?
A: Recommended measures include parking in a garage or well-lit area, installing a catalytic converter shield, and etching the VIN on the converter to make it traceable. Sexton’s Muffler Shop in Greenville offers professional exhaust and catalytic converter services. South Carolina law requires both buyers and sellers of catalytic converters to obtain permits and maintain records, making it more difficult for thieves to sell stolen converters. Additionally, it is unlawful to obtain a permit for the purpose of transporting or selling stolen nonferrous metals.

Q: What is the cost to replace a stolen catalytic converter?
A: Catalytic converter theft creates a financial burden for both individuals and businesses, often costing victims thousands of dollars in direct repair costs and increased insurance premiums. The damage often exceeds the cost of the converter itself, as thieves typically cut through the exhaust system, requiring additional repairs.
